The Maricopa County Justice Court, Arizona, is one of the largest, most innovative, and progressive Justice Courts in the nation. There are 26 Justice Courts in Maricopa County, which provide professional judicial services to court users so they can obtain timely and economical justice within their community. Job Contributions

  • Process, prepare, and maintain confidential and sensitive court records and process formal orders and documents at the direction of the Judge
  • Prepare bench warrants and releases, issue summonses, subpoenas, minute entries, certified copies, and various other court forms
  • Mark and maintain all submitted exhibits, complete docket entries/case notes
  • Respond to telephonic and in-person inquiries from the public and other agencies, coordinate the court calendar, and schedule hearings
  • Receipt money following standard accounting procedures, enter fine amounts, and create payment plans
  • Perform financial reconciliation of cash drawers and may assist in the daily, overall reconciliation of the court's account
  • Act as an overall supervisor in the absence of the judicial clerk lead and the judicial clerk supervisor
  • Act as bailiff in court, if necessary, maintaining order and decorum during courtroom proceeding
